“Renewing America’s Promise” is Tuesday’s theme, and Senator Hillary Clinton is the featured speaker. The order of this evening’s festivities (which we may or may not actually be shown by MSNBC) from demconvention.com after the jump.
7:00 PM - 9:00 PM Mountain
9:00 PM - 11:00 PM Eastern
Remarks
The Honorable Kathleen Sebelius
Governor of Kansas
The Honorable Frederico Peña
Former Secretary of Energy and former Mayor of Denver, Colorado
Nancy Floyd
Founder of Nth Power – an energy technology investment firm in Portland, Oregon
The Honorable Robert Casey, Jr.
US Senator, Pennsylvania
Lily Ledbetter
Her actions against Goodyear Tire led to the passage of the Fair Pay Restoration Act
Keynote Speech
The Honorable Mark Warner
Governor of Virginia
Remarks
Ret. Rear Admiral John Hutson
President, Franklin Pierce Law Center in Concord, New Hampshire
Lifelong Republican
The Honorable Deval Patrick
Governor of Massachusetts
Remarks
Gloria Craven
Laid-off North Carolina textile worker with huge medical bills
The Honorable Brian Schweitzer
Governor of Montana
Hillary Clinton Segment - Video/Remarks
The Honorable Hillary Rodham Clinton
US Senator, New York
Benediction
Revs. Jin Ho Kang, Yoougsook Kang
Methodists - Aurora, Colorado
Recess
The Honorable Shirley Franklin
Mayor of Atlanta, Georgia
